Lollipop (with 빅뱅)
2NE1
The bubblegum surface of this track barely conceals the sheer kinetic energy underneath. A playful, synth-driven bounce opens the track with a swagger that immediately signals something different from the typical K-pop fare of 2009 — the production is bright and almost cartoonishly fun, but the arrangement has genuine bite, with distorted bass pulses and snappy percussion keeping everything from floating away into pure confection. The collaboration between 2NE1's raw feminine energy and BIGBANG's loose, rap-heavy charisma creates a call-and-response dynamic that feels genuinely electric rather than manufactured. The vocal performances move between syrupy sweetness and sharp, confident declaration — a whiplash that mirrors the song's central metaphor of irresistible attraction dressed in innocence. Lyrically, the song plays with desire as something playful and unapologetic, the speaker fully aware of her power and reveling in it. Culturally, this track landed like a signal flare for the era of YG's co-branded dominance, cementing both groups as defining forces in the early Hallyu surge.
